Nick’s Coney Island Rolls Out Frank Nudo Day
For 48 years, Frank Nudo dished out coney island hot dogs, advice, and his opinion on all things sports related, as the owner of Nick’s on SE Hawthorne in Portland. More Cheeeeeese, Please!
Johnsonville has added two new cheese-stuffed sausages to its line up. Four Cheese Italian Sausage and Wisconsin Cheddar Breakfast Sausage Links. Four Cheese Italian Sausage links combine Johnsonville’s Italian sausage with a blend of mozzarella, romano, parmesan and cheddar cheeses.
